//! Class-related IR types for TypeScript class declarations.
//!
//! This module provides the intermediate representation for TypeScript classes,
//! including their fields, methods, and associated metadata.
//!
//! ## Example
//!
//! Given this TypeScript class:
//!
//! ```typescript
//! /** @derive(Debug, Clone) */
//! class User {
//! public name: string;
//! private age: number;
//!
//! constructor(name: string, age: number) {
//! this.name = name;
//! this.age = age;
//! }
//!
//! greet(): string {
//! return `Hello, ${this.name}!`;
//! }
//! }
//! ```
//!
//! The resulting [`ClassIR`] would contain:
//! - `name`: `"User"`
//! - `fields`: Two [`FieldIR`] entries for `name` and `age`
//! - `methods`: Two [`MethodSigIR`] entries for `constructor` and `greet`

/// Intermediate representation of a TypeScript class declaration.
///
/// This struct captures all relevant information about a class that macro
/// authors typically need: the class name, its fields, methods, inheritance
/// chain, type parameters, and decorators.
///
/// # Fields
///
/// - `name` - The class identifier (e.g., `"User"`, `"MyComponent"`)
/// - `span` - Source span covering the entire class declaration
/// - `body_span` - Source span of just the class body (between `{` and `}`)
/// - `is_abstract` - Whether the class is declared as `abstract`
/// - `type_params` - Generic type parameters (e.g., `["T", "U"]` for `class Foo<T, U>`)
/// - `heritage` - Extended/implemented types (e.g., `["BaseClass", "ISerializable"]`)
/// - `decorators` - Decorators applied to the class
/// - `fields` - Class properties/fields
/// - `methods` - Class methods and constructor
///
/// # Example
///
/// ```rust,no_run
/// use macroforge_ts_syn::ClassIR;
///
/// fn generate_debug(class: &ClassIR) -> String {
/// let mut output = format!("class {} {{\n", class.name);
///
/// // Generate debug output for each field
/// for field in &class.fields {
/// output.push_str(&format!(" {}: {},\n", field.name, field.ts_type));
/// }
///
/// output.push_str("}\n");
/// output
/// }
/// ```
/// Intermediate representation of a class field/property.
///
/// Represents a property declaration within a TypeScript class, including
/// its type annotation, modifiers, and any decorators.
///
/// # Example
///
/// For the TypeScript field:
///
/// ```typescript
/// /** @serde(skip) */
/// private readonly email?: string;
/// ```
///
/// The `FieldIR` would have:
/// - `name`: `"email"`
/// - `ts_type`: `"string"`
/// - `optional`: `true`
/// - `readonly`: `true`
/// - `visibility`: `Visibility::Private`
/// - `decorators`: Contains the `@serde(skip)` decorator
/// Intermediate representation of a class method signature.
///
/// Captures the signature of a class method (including constructors) without
/// the method body. The signature components are stored as source strings
/// for easy code generation.
///
/// # Example
///
/// For the TypeScript method:
///
/// ```typescript
/// async fetchUser<T>(id: string): Promise<T> {
/// // ...
/// }
/// ```
///
/// The `MethodSigIR` would have:
/// - `name`: `"fetchUser"`
/// - `type_params_src`: `"<T>"`
/// - `params_src`: `"id: string"`
/// - `return_type_src`: `"Promise<T>"`
/// - `is_async`: `true`
/// - `is_static`: `false`
/// Container for method AST variants.
///
/// TypeScript/JavaScript classes have two kinds of method-like members:
/// regular methods and constructors. This enum allows unified handling
/// while preserving the distinction.
/// Access modifier for class members.
///
/// Represents the visibility level of a class field or method in TypeScript.
/// When no modifier is specified, TypeScript defaults to `public`.
///
/// # Examples
///
/// ```typescript
/// class Example {
/// public name: string; // Visibility::Public
/// protected id: number; // Visibility::Protected
/// private secret: string; // Visibility::Private
/// age: number; // Visibility::Public (implicit)
/// }
/// ```
